Cygames’ recently announced the Granblue Fantasy Versus: Rising release date and editions for PS5, PS4, and Steam. The official press release from Cygames also confirmed that Granblue Fantasy Versus: Rising is a digital-only title. Granblue Fantasy Versus: Rising is a new entry in the Granblue Fantasy Versus series featuring all characters from the original game, new mechanics, modes, enhanced visuals, and more. Granblue Fantasy Versus: Rising second online beta and Steam

A second online beta test for Granblue Fantasy Versus: Rising is coming this fall with lobby matches, crossplay, and Grand Bruise Legends. This will also have many gameplay adjustment and will be available on Steam in addition to PS5 and PS4.

Granblue Fantasy Versus: Rising editions, price, and pre-order

Granblue Fantasy Versus: Rising will have a standard edition priced at $49.99, deluxe edition priced at $74.99, and free edition. The free edition has the story, online matches, and even Grand Bruise. Certain game modes and features will not be accessible in the Free Edition. Granblue Fantasy Versus: Rising Deluxe Edition

Granblue Fantasy Versus: Rising – Deluxe Edition includes the following:

  • • Granblue Fantasy Versus: Rising Game
  • • 4 Color Variants for the 28 Base Characters
  • • 3 Weapon Skins for the 28 Base Characters
  • • Deluxe Character Pass Part 1
  • -6 DLC Characters and Premium Avatars
  • -4 Color Variants for the 6 DLC Characters
  • -3 Weapon Skins for the 6 DLC Characters
  • -Costume “Guider to the Eternal Edge” (Gran)
  • -Costume “Guider to the Eternal Edge” (Djeeta)
  • -Premium Avatar “Vikala (Yin)”
  • • Up to 72 hours Early Access
  • • Granblue Special Item Set: GBVSR Pack

Granblue Fantasy Versus is out now on PS4 and Steam worldwide. The Granblue Fantasy Versus: Rising worldwide release date is set for November 30 on PS5, PS4, and Steam worldwide. Wishlist it on Steam here.
